#6d91f4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6d91f4 is composed of 42.7% red, 56.9%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.3% cyan, 40.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 224 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 69.2%. #6d91f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#0023e9.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#6d91f4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6d91f4 has RGB values of R:109, G:145,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 7180788.

Hex triplet 6d91f4 #6d91f4
RGB Decimal 109, 145, 244 rgb(109,145,244)
RGB Percent 42.7, 56.9, 95.7 rgb(42.7%,56.9%,95.7%)
CMYK 55, 41, 0, 4
HSL 224°, 86, 69.2 hsl(224,86%,69.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 224°, 55.3, 95.7
Web Safe 6699ff #6699ff
CIE-LAB 61.682, 15.724, -53.522
XYZ 32.758, 30.032, 89.654
xyY 0.215, 0.197, 30.032
CIE-LCH 61.682, 55.784, 286.372
CIE-LUV 61.682, -18.958, -87.408
Hunter-Lab 54.801, 10.796, -58.636
Binary 01101101, 10010001, 11110100

Shades and Tints of #6d91f4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010612 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d91f4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afb0b2 is the less saturated color, while #678efa is the most saturated one.
